What re-roofing in reality means in Glastonbury
Re-roofing is the market time period for putting in a new layer of shingles over an current layer. It is on occasion known as an overlay. It is not a full tear-off. When accomplished perfect, it's miles rapid, less messy, and most often greater good value upfront than a finished alternative. Many Connecticut cities allow up to two layers of asphalt shingles, area to situation and code, yet no longer all homes or circumstances qualify.
Overlaying purely works whilst the existing shingles are reasonably flat, the decking under is sound, and the roof shape can accept the extra weight. Asphalt shingles weigh kind of 2 to 3 pounds in line with sq. foot. That moment layer adds load your rafters needs to deliver using wet snow and ice. In spaces like Naubuc and Addison, in which some capes and ranches date back a number of decades, we nevertheless see plank decking with gaps, or older framing that changed into not at all designed for revolutionary masses. In the ones circumstances, a re-roof can be the wrong stream whether it is technically allowed.
A genuine re-roof also has limits round detail paintings. You cannot meaningfully excellent flashing laps that have failed in the back of a stone chimney near the Glastonbury-Rocky Hill Ferry landing, or reset a skylight above an advantage room on Hopewell Road, without taking away cloth all the way down to the deck. If your roof’s largest enemies are at transitions and penetrations, an overlay is a bandage, no longer a treatment.
When a complete replacement is the smarter investment
A full roof alternative starts off with a tear-off of all roofing layers all the way down to naked decking. That exposes every thing which will investigate the long run fitness of the roof. You get to determine the nail patterns, the country of the plywood or board sheathing, the circumstance of the ridge vent lower, and the fact %%!%%575711a0-0.33-499b-bee4-3c7864881004%%!%% the valleys the place snow %%!%%85d93ac5-third-4a2b-989e-5894b4ddfbb5%%!%% settle close the Riverfront Community Center part streets. This is the instant to reset the system.
In Glastonbury’s weather, the reset concerns for 3 factors that show up iciness after iciness:
First, ice dams. If you are living close the river or within the shadowed streets round Old New London Turnpike, you know the way easily meltwater can refreeze on the eaves. Local codes and producer policies quite often name for an ice barrier membrane along the eaves that extends in any case 24 inches in the heated wall line. You is not going to installation that successfully at some point of a re-roof without stripping to the deck.
Second, air flow. Many older residences off Main Street have soffits that had been painted close years in the past or blocked through blown-in insulation. Without balanced consumption on the eaves and exhaust on the ridge, you get sizzling attics in July and damming in January. Poor air flow also cooks shingles from the bottom, shortening their existence. A replacement presents you the danger to open soffits, upload baffles, and improve ridge venting.
Third, flashing. Chimneys close to the crest with the aid of Glastonbury High School, pipe stacks, and skylights in simple terms behave whilst the flashing is woven, lapped, and counterflashed thoroughly. Flashing might possibly be remodeled all over a re-roof in a few instances, however the major, longest-lasting assemblies start out with sparkling deck access.

Costs, timelines, and what influences both
Every domicile is distinctive, but after sufficient initiatives in neighborhoods like Buckingham and across South Glastonbury’s orchards, ranges generally tend to settle right into a sample. For asphalt shingle roofing on a standard Glastonbury house:
- Re-roof overlays typically run within the ballpark of 4 to 7 greenbacks according to rectangular foot, with many tasks ending in 1 to 2 days as soon as supplies are staged. Full asphalt roof replacement, such as tear-off, underlayments, minor decking patching, new flashing, and top air flow enhancements, greatly falls between 6 and 10 funds in keeping with rectangular foot, taking 2 to 4 days for most single-loved ones houses. Metal roofing, whether standing seam or advantageous metal shingles, typically lands between 12 and 20 bucks in step with square foot based on panel form, trim complexity, and substrate paintings. Timelines fluctuate from four days to over every week, distinctly on houses with many hips and valleys.
What actions a roof to the top or low aspect of these stages is rarely simply sq. photos. Steep pitches near the desirable of Founders Road gradual construction. Tall chimneys on old houses off Main Street upload flashing hours. Small porches peppered throughout an addition-heavy house close Addison Park call for detail time. Load-bearing considerations that require sistering rafters or replacing rotten eave boards add hard work and lumber. A incredible roofing corporation will floor these gadgets all the way through the inspection rather then on day two with a substitute order.
Glastonbury climate and constituents that dangle up
Shingle roofing stays the dominant option right here for perfect explanation why. Architectural asphalt shingles supply a amazing payment-to-toughness balance, fairly when paired with water protect at eaves and valleys. Expect 18 to 25 years from a sturdy architectural procedure in our local weather when put in over a neatly-ventilated deck. Three-tabs warfare to make it past 15 to 18 years alongside the river hall where wind can tug on the sides.
Metal roofing is a developing segment in South Glastonbury and the hills east of Route 2. The status seam profiles excel in laying off snow and ice, they play smartly with solar arrays, and a competently fastened method can closing 40 to 60 years. They do ask for precision around penetrations. If you've got you have got a area with varied dormers near the brook that feeds Cotton Hollow, the trim and boot paintings desires a crew that does metallic often, not every so often.
On either fabric, algae resistance is valued at the small top rate. Those black streaks at the north faces close to Grange Brook don't seem to be just beauty. They capture moisture and warmth. Shingles with copper or zinc granules gradual that improvement meaningfully, and steel techniques should be paired with hidden copper strips at ridges to keep the sector cleanser over time.

Materials, warranties, and what they relatively cover
Manufacturer warranties usually are not magic. A 50-yr shingle does no longer imply you can actually on no account contact your roof once more. Most asphalt warranties hinge on desirable installation and ventilation. If a re-roof prevents you from fitting adequate consumption or exhaust, you've gotten if truth be told voided your course to the longer insurance. Metal warranties, likewise, require splendid clip spacing, fastener kind, and underlayment. Good installers comply with the booklet, then go a step past the place local circumstances dictate, like including additional ice protect up shaded valleys at the back of mature bushes off Griswold Street.


Ask pointed questions. Will the roofing contractor sign in the enhanced warranty? Do you need a complete manner from one brand to qualify? Who handles a declare in yr ten? It is valued at ten mins of dialog now to preclude finger-pointing later.
Maintenance that doubles the existence of nice work
A sound roof does now not ask for an awful lot. Clean gutters in past due fall, highly if your place sits underneath all right close to Addison and Naubuc. Keep downspouts clean so water strikes far from the muse. Trim again branches that rub shingles or drop consistent particles. After wind situations, look at ridge strains and the lee edge of dormers for lifted tabs. In spring, in case you see green or black development, think about a smooth wash with a producer-permitted answer rather than a power washing machine. Harsh washing strips granules and voids warranties.
If you add solar panels, coordinate flashing and attachment with your roof artisan. Penetrations achieved sloppily after the assertion are a typical lead to of leaks in neighborhoods off Hebron Avenue wherein sun has turned into popular.
